3 Pro Tips for Finding the Right HVAC System

Check HVAC Ratings: When looking for a new HVAC system, make sure to consider their ratings and how each affects your home luxury.

Average Fuel Efficiency (AFUE): It is a measure of the efficiency of oil-fired and gas furnaces. The quality of the furnaces will range from 78% and 98.5%. If a furnace has a rating of 78%, then it means that the furnace converts 78% of the fuel to heat your house, and the remaining 30% goes through the chimney.

Seasonal performance efficiency ratio (SEER): It is a standard rating for measuring the efficiency of air conditioning systems and heat pumps. The higher the SEER level, the less energy the system uses and the less impact it has on the surrounding environment. So, make sure to look for a rating between 13 and 30. Systems with an Energy Star rating have a SEER rating of at least 14.

The Heating Seasonal Performance Factor (HSPF): It is used to measure the heating efficiency of the heat pump. Like the SEER level, the higher the HSPF, the more efficient and economical the heat pump. So, ensure to look for ratings from 7.7 to 13. 2. Consider Your Budget

When finding a new HVAC unit, you need to consider the HVAC purchase and installation cost, as well as the long-term cost. Thus, factors such as electricity bills, maintenance costs, and heating maintenance in Greenville, NC, will affect your total cost. Although efficient HVAC systems may cost more at first, with time, they can help you save more money by reducing your monthly energy bills.

When is the Most Appropriate Time to Replace Your HVAC?

Sure signs indicate that it might be the time to get your heating replacement in Greenville, NC. May it be the whole system or different parts of the system. Look out for the following signs:
• The heat pump or AC is older than ten years.
• The furnace or the boiler in your HVAC system is older than 15 years.
• Your electricity bill is going up.
• Your equipment needs frequent repair.
• Irregular heating in the rooms
• Your home has humidity problems or excessive dust issues.
• Your HVAC system is getting noisy.

Estimating the Cost of Replacing the HVAC System

Your HVAC system replacement depends on the following:
• The size of your property dramatically affects the price of your HVAC system.
• Condition of the structure’s ability to envelope conditioned air.
• Humidity around the area of your property.
• The climate of your city.
• Current ductwork and crawl space insulation in your house.
• The indoor air quality of your home affects the life of your equipment.
